At its simplest, 100 square feet means a flat area measuring 100 square feet in total. A classic example is a room that is 10 feet by 10 feet. However, the same area can be formed by many different dimension combinations, such as 5 feet by 20 feet, 8 feet by 12.5 feet, or 4 feet by 25 feet. The point is not the exact shape alone, but the total area produced when length is multiplied by width. If you are trying to estimate project cost, compare a room to a standard benchmark, or determine how many product boxes you need, that multiplication becomes the foundation of the entire job.

Quick fact: 100 square feet equals about 9.29 square meters. It is a useful benchmark for small offices, walk-in closets, compact bedrooms, small patios, micro-studios, and targeted remodeling zones.

How the 100 square feet calculation works

The core formula is straightforward:

  1. Measure the length of the space.
  2. Measure the width of the space.
  3. Convert both measurements into the same unit if necessary.
  4. Multiply length by width to get total area.

If your dimensions are in feet, the result is square feet. If your measurements are in inches or meters, they must be converted before area is expressed in square feet. The calculator above does this automatically, reducing mistakes that often happen during manual conversion.

For example, if you enter 120 inches by 120 inches, the actual dimensions are 10 feet by 10 feet, which equals 100 square feet. If you enter 3 meters by 3 meters, that works out to about 96.88 square feet, which is close to 100 but not exactly equal. This distinction matters when buying product by the square foot because even a small difference can affect budget and quantity.

Common dimension combinations that equal 100 square feet

One of the biggest misconceptions is that 100 square feet must always mean a square room. In reality, many layouts produce the same area. Here are some common examples:

  • 10 ft × 10 ft = 100 sq ft
  • 5 ft × 20 ft = 100 sq ft
  • 8 ft × 12.5 ft = 100 sq ft
  • 4 ft × 25 ft = 100 sq ft
  • 6.67 ft × 15 ft = about 100 sq ft

This flexibility matters because room shape influences usability. A square 10-by-10 room may feel balanced and easy to furnish, while a 5-by-20 hallway-like area may be functionally limited even though the area is identical.

Using the calculator for flooring, tile, carpet, and underlayment

Most people searching for a 100 square feet calculator are trying to estimate materials. For flooring and tile, measuring area alone is not enough. You also need to account for waste. Waste covers cuts, breakage, trimming, pattern matching, and installation errors. A common waste range is 5% to 15%, depending on room shape and product type.

For example, if your room is exactly 100 square feet and you add a 10% waste allowance, you should plan for 110 square feet of material. If each box covers 20 square feet, you would need 5.5 boxes, which means you should buy 6 boxes because material is sold in whole units. The calculator above performs that logic automatically.

For carpet, broadloom and roll width can affect actual ordering. For tile, diagonal installations usually require more waste than standard straight layouts. For laminate and engineered wood, box coverage and plank direction can influence both total quantity and cutting loss. In every case, area is the starting point, and a clean calculator helps avoid expensive under-ordering.

How cost estimation works for 100 square feet

Cost estimation is usually based on a simple per-square-foot price. Once your area is known, multiply that figure by the price per square foot. If you are ordering extra material for waste, cost should be based on the waste-adjusted area rather than the raw measured area.

For instance:

  • Measured area: 100 sq ft
  • Waste allowance: 10%
  • Purchase area: 110 sq ft
  • Material price: $4.50 per sq ft
  • Estimated total: $495.00

How to measure irregular spaces correctly

Not every area is a clean rectangle. If your project has alcoves, closets, angled corners, or cutouts, divide the floor plan into smaller rectangles. Calculate each smaller area separately, then add them together. If there is a section that should not be covered, such as a stair opening or a fixed built-in, subtract that section from the total.

  1. Sketch the room shape.
  2. Break it into rectangles or squares.
  3. Measure each section carefully.
  4. Calculate each sub-area.
  5. Add all sections together.
  6. Then apply waste and cost rates.

This process is especially helpful in bathrooms, laundry rooms, L-shaped rooms, closets, and small additions where dimensions are rarely perfectly uniform.

Common mistakes people make with a 100 square feet calculator

  • Mixing units: entering feet for one side and inches for the other without conversion.
  • Forgetting waste: ordering exact area only, then running short during installation.
  • Ignoring product coverage: not rounding up to full cartons, packages, or rolls.
  • Using nominal room size: assuming a room is 10 by 10 without actually measuring baseboard-to-baseboard coverage.
  • Confusing area with volume: square feet is floor or surface area, not cubic feet.

Best practices for accurate project planning

If you want the most reliable result from a 100 square feet calculator, follow a few professional habits. Measure twice. Record dimensions to the nearest practical fraction or decimal. Use the same unit throughout the measurement stage. If your product is expensive, ask the manufacturer or installer what waste percentage they recommend. If your room has a complicated shape, draw it first rather than trying to estimate mentally.

Also remember that material cost is only one part of total project pricing. Labor, delivery, floor preparation, underlayment, transitions, trim, moisture barriers, adhesives, and removal of existing finishes can all affect the final bill. Still, area remains the starting point. Without a correct square-foot calculation, every later estimate becomes less reliable.
